Discussions also touch on King Charles's character and motives. While some view him as compassionate and empathetic—particularly given his health concerns—others, like Tom Bower, paint a more complex picture. Bower suggests Charles has a history of being ruthless, surrounding himself with yes-men and severing ties with those who oppose him.
Interestingly, Bower believes that Charles’s reserved and sometimes cold behavior, especially towards Harry, could be rooted in a desire to protect the monarchy and himself amid internal family struggles. This perspective offers a nuanced view of a monarch potentially shielding himself from further familial conflict, even if it appears unkind or distant.
